引言
在当今数据驱动的世界中,可视化大数据已成为数据分析的重要组成部分。ECharts,作为一款强大的开源可视化库,以其易用性和强大的功能,成为了数据可视化领域的佼佼者。本文将深入探讨ECharts的特点、使用方法以及在实际应用中的案例,帮助您轻松掌握这一神奇视角。
ECharts简介
1.1 ECharts是什么?
ECharts是由百度团队开发的一款基于JavaScript的图表库,它支持多种图表类型,如折线图、柱状图、饼图、地图等,适用于各种规模的企业和个人用户。
1.2 ECharts的特点
- 高性能:ECharts采用Canvas渲染,相比SVG渲染,具有更高的性能。
- 易用性:提供丰富的API和配置项,易于上手。
- 灵活性:支持自定义图表样式和交互。
- 开源免费:遵守BSD许可协议,可免费使用。
ECharts的使用方法
2.1 环境搭建
首先,您需要在项目中引入ECharts。可以通过CDN链接或下载ECharts源码的方式进行引入。
<!-- 通过CDN引入 -->
<script src="https://cdn.jsdelivr.net/npm/echarts/dist/echarts.min.js"></script>
2.2 创建图表
以下是一个简单的柱状图示例:
// 基于准备好的dom,初始化echarts实例
var myChart = echarts.init(document.getElementById('main'));
// 指定图表的配置项和数据
var option = {
title: {
text: 'ECharts 入门示例'
},
tooltip: {},
legend: {
data:['销量']
},
xAxis: {
data: ["衬衫","羊毛衫","雪纺衫","裤子","高跟鞋","袜子"]
},
yAxis: {},
series: [{
name: '销量',
type: 'bar',
data: [5, 20, 36, 10, 10, 20]
}]
};
// 使用刚指定的配置项和数据显示图表。
myChart.setOption(option);
2.3 高级功能
ECharts支持丰富的图表类型和交互功能,如:
- 图表类型:折线图、柱状图、饼图、地图、雷达图、散点图等。
- 数据动态更新:支持实时数据更新和动画效果。
- 交互功能:支持鼠标悬停、点击事件等。
ECharts在实际应用中的案例
3.1 企业报表
在企业报表中,ECharts可以用于展示销售数据、财务数据等,使数据更加直观易懂。
3.2 网站分析
在网站分析中,ECharts可以用于展示用户行为、流量来源等数据,帮助网站优化。
3.3 地理信息可视化
在地理信息可视化中,ECharts可以展示地图数据,如城市人口分布、交通流量等。
总结
ECharts是一款功能强大、易于使用的可视化库,可以帮助您轻松掌握大数据的神奇视角。通过本文的介绍,相信您已经对ECharts有了初步的了解。在实际应用中,不断探索和学习,您将发现ECharts的更多精彩之处。